本文目录导读:
随着互联网技术的飞速发展,服务器日志分析在运维领域扮演着越来越重要的角色,阿里云作为国内领先的云服务提供商,其服务器日志分析能力更是备受瞩目,本文将从阿里云服务器日志分析的定义、原理、方法及应用等方面进行深入探讨,旨在帮助读者全面了解日志分析的奥秘。
阿里云服务器日志分析的定义
阿里云服务器日志分析是指通过对服务器日志数据进行采集、存储、处理和分析,以实现对服务器运行状态、性能、安全等方面的监控和优化,就是通过对服务器日志的深度挖掘,为运维人员提供有针对性的解决方案。
阿里云服务器日志分析的原理
1、采集:服务器日志分析的第一步是采集日志数据,阿里云通过多种方式实现日志数据的采集,如直接读取系统日志、使用代理服务器采集、接入第三方日志服务等。
2、存储:采集到的日志数据需要存储在数据库中,以便后续处理和分析,阿里云采用分布式数据库存储技术,确保日志数据的可靠性和高效性。
图片来源于网络,如有侵权联系删除
3、处理:处理阶段主要包括数据清洗、数据压缩、数据格式转换等,阿里云采用高效的数据处理算法,保证数据处理速度和准确性。
4、分析:分析阶段是日志分析的核心,主要包括以下几种方法:
(1)统计分析:对日志数据进行统计,如访问量、错误率、响应时间等,以了解服务器整体运行状况。
(2)关联分析:通过分析日志数据之间的关联关系,发现潜在的安全风险、性能瓶颈等问题。
(3)预测分析:利用历史日志数据,预测未来一段时间内的服务器运行趋势,为运维人员提供决策依据。
5、报警:根据分析结果,自动生成报警信息,及时通知运维人员处理问题。
图片来源于网络,如有侵权联系删除
阿里云服务器日志分析的方法
1、指标分析:通过设置关键性能指标(KPI),对服务器运行状况进行实时监控,如CPU利用率、内存使用率、磁盘I/O等。
2、事件分析:分析日志中发生的事件,如访问量激增、错误率上升、异常行为等,及时发现潜在问题。
3、安全分析:通过分析日志数据,发现安全漏洞、恶意攻击等安全事件,保障服务器安全。
4、性能分析:通过分析日志数据,找出影响服务器性能的因素,优化系统配置和资源分配。
阿里云服务器日志分析的应用
1、运维监控:通过日志分析,实时掌握服务器运行状态,及时发现和解决问题,提高运维效率。
2、性能优化:通过对日志数据的分析,找出性能瓶颈,优化系统配置和资源分配,提升服务器性能。
图片来源于网络,如有侵权联系删除
3、安全防护:通过日志分析,发现安全风险和攻击行为,及时采取措施,保障服务器安全。
4、业务分析:通过对日志数据的分析,了解用户行为、业务趋势等,为业务决策提供数据支持。
阿里云服务器日志分析作为一种重要的运维手段,在保障服务器安全、优化性能、提升运维效率等方面发挥着重要作用,通过对日志数据的深度挖掘和分析,运维人员可以更好地了解服务器运行状况,为业务发展提供有力保障,随着大数据、人工智能等技术的不断发展,阿里云服务器日志分析将会在更多领域发挥重要作用。
标签: #阿里云 服务器日志分析
评论列表